Technical Information |
|
|---|---|
| Processor Family | Intel Pentium |
| Total Threads | 1 |
| Base Clock Speed | 3.20 GHz |
| Lithography | Other |
| Socket Type | PGA 478 |
| Cache | 512 KB L2 |
